International Students

How to Apply

  1. Complete Admission Application
  2. Present credentials of upper secondary education that is equivalent to high school (12 years of school) in the United States. If original documentation is not in English or Spanish then an evaluation from Educational Credentials Evaluators, Inc. (ECE) is required. For information on evaluation go to ece.org
  3. Submit an Affidavit of Support (form I-134) with the pertinent supporting documentation/evidence from the sponsor who is guaranteeing financial support. Documentation needed is specified on the instructions of Affidavit of Support form. Form I-134 can be downloaded from the USCIS webpage at www.uscis.gov
  4. The Registrar’s Office will issue you a package that includes the SEVIS I-20 and the affidavit of support with supporting documentation; for those who are presenting the package abroad at an American Consulate/Embassy.

Student and Exchange Visitor Information System (SEVIS) I-901 Fee

There is also a Student and Exchange Visitor Information System (SEVIS) I-901 fee mandated by Congress. For more information on this fee and how to pay please go to www.fmjfee.com

This fee should be paid by the applicant or sponsor and a copy of the receipt included in the package.

  1. 50% of one semester tuition, plus $50 processing fee is required at the time the package is issued.

All documentation presented to an American Consulate/Embassy or the USCIS must be in English or translated by a certified accredited agency. Currency must also be indicated in U.S. dollars.
